title = "Monte Carlo simulation software SuperMC2.2 for fusion and fission applications",
abstract = "Monte Carlo (MC) method is thought as the last resort to deal with the reactor problems. However, many challenges prevent the applications of MC methods in real fusion and fission engineering applications. SuperMC is a CAD-based MC program for integrated simulation of nuclear system by making use of hybrid MC-deterministic method and advanced computer technologies. SuperMC 2.2, the latest version, can perform neutron, photon and coupled neutron and photon transport calculation and is equipped with the functions of automatic modeling and visualization. In this paper, the main functions and features including the geometry and physics automatic modeling, hybrid MC and deterministic transport method, advanced acceleration methods in transport calculation, visualization and virtual simulation of SuperMC2.2 were introduced. The calculation results and calculation time of four representative cases of fusion and fission reactors from series of benchmark cases of SuperMC2.2 including fusion reactor, fast reactor, ADS, PWR were presented and compared with MCNP5. The results were in accordance and the calculation speed of SuperMC was faster. The intelligent pre-processing and post-processing functions reduced the human effort.",
